Question: A ball is rolling up a hill with a smooth surface. Initial kinetic energy of the ball is equal to its potential energy on the top of the hill.

Part A: Does it take finite or infinite time for the ball to reach the top?

Part B: How does the answer depend on the shape of the hill surface?
